Upgraded and looks like problem is not solved with that patch
Currently running system with
https://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/davem/net.git/
kernel

Still about 0.5GB of memory is leaking somewhere

Also can confirm that the latest kernel where memory is not leaking (with
use i40e driver intel 710 cards) is 4.11.12
With kernel 4.11.12 - after hour no change in memory usage.

also checked that with ixgbe instead of i40e with same  net.git kernel there
is no memleak - after hour same memory usage - so for 100% this is i40e
driver problem.
